Murray Scown has authored 32 papers that have received a total of 521 indexed citations.
This includes 19 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 16 papers in Ecology and 8 papers in Sociology and Political Science. The topics of these papers are Flood Risk Assessment and Management (6 papers), Climate Change, Adaptation, Migration (6 papers) and Land Use and Ecosystem Services (6 papers). Murray Scown is often cited by papers focused on Flood Risk Assessment and Management (6 papers), Climate Change, Adaptation, Migration (6 papers) and Land Use and Ecosystem Services (6 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, The Netherlands and United States. Murray Scown's co-authors include Kimberly A. Nicholas, Brian C. Chaffin, Emily Boyd, Martin C. Thoms and Ahjond S. Garmestani and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Geoscience and Global Environmental Change.
